Set against the backdrop of a bustling aviation industry, the narrative unfolds with precision and tension as it explores the intertwining lives of those who dream of the skies. Jack M. Bickham masterfully weaves a tale that captures the ambition, fear, and exhilaration experienced by characters from various walks of life, each drawn into the exhilarating world of flight. The story delves deep into their struggles, triumphs, and the challenges they face as they pursue their aspirations within a demanding field.
The author paints vivid images of the airborne adventures and the technical intricacies of flying, inviting readers into an immersive experience. As the characters navigate their personal and professional obstacles, they discover the meaning of resilience, teamwork, and the fine line between success and failure. This riveting journey not only highlights the charm and allure of aviation but also reflects the human spirit's quest for freedom and exploration in the face of adversity.
